The University of Wisconsin needs a win when struggling Illinois visits the Kohl Center in Madison tonight. The Badgers are trying to rebound from a disappointing blow-out defeat at Purdue earlier this week. Although Wisconsin’s record is a sub-par 9-10, five of the losses have come against ranked opponents and the 78-50 defeat by the Boilermakers was the only one that was so one-sided. Turnovers and 25 percent shooting from outside the arc have hindered the Badgers recently. The imminent return of point guard D’Mitrik Trice would be a help, but the team hasn’t announced if he is available tonight.
